If you feel like the tank runs dry faster than it used to—sluggish mornings, slower gym recovery, foggier focus—you’re not imagining it. Cellular NAD+ (nicotinamide adenine dinucleotide), the molecule that helps turn food into energy and supports DNA repair, tends to drop with age; estimates suggest it can fall by roughly 40–50% from young adulthood to middle age. Step 2: Build the foundation first
NAD+ rises naturally with the basics. Lock these in for 3–4 weeks:
- Sleep: 7–8 hours, consistent schedule; NAD+-linked enzymes are circadian-sensitive.
- Training: 150–300 minutes moderate cardio weekly plus 2–3 strength sessions; exercise upregulates NAMPT, supporting NAD+ biosynthesis.
- Protein: ~1.6–2.2 g/kg/day to support muscle repair.
- Sunlight and meals: morning light exposure and a regular eating window help circadian rhythm, which influences NAD+ cycling.

Step 3: Choose your method (NR, NMN, or diet)
Supplements don’t replace habits, but they can help:
- NR (Nicotinamide Riboside): 300–600 mg/day, typically raises blood NAD+ within 2–4 weeks. Generally well tolerated.
- NMN (Nicotinamide Mononucleotide): 250–500 mg/day, similar goal—boost NAD+. Practical dosing is morning or split AM/PM.
- Niacin (Flush-form): Effective but can cause flushing; not ideal for daily use in this context.

Step 6: Know when to skip or seek medical advice
Men with active cancer, undergoing chemotherapy, or with complex medical conditions should speak with their physician first; rapidly dividing cells also use NAD+, and caution is prudent. Niacin can raise uric acid—if you have gout, avoid flush-form niacin. If you experience unusual symptoms (persistent nausea, chest tightness), stop and reassess. What’s the difference between NR and NMN for raising NAD+?
Both are precursors that boost NAD+, but they take slightly different biochemical routes. In practical terms, men typically see similar outcomes: a rise in blood NAD+ within 2–4 weeks and modest improvements in energy and recovery. NR dosing is often 300–600 mg/day; NMN is commonly 250–500 mg/day. Try one for 6–8 weeks, track results, and switch only if you don’t respond or have side effects.
Will NAD+ supplementation increase my testosterone?
Don’t bank on it. NAD+ supports cellular health broadly, but there’s no strong human data showing significant testosterone increases in healthy men. Some men report better libido indirectly through improved energy and sleep quality, which can help hormones behave, but that’s a secondary effect. If low testosterone is your concern, get labs and address sleep, weight, alcohol, and resistance training first.

Is IV NAD+ worth it compared to capsules?
For most men, no—capsules (NR/NMN) plus good habits are cost-effective and easier to sustain. IV infusions are expensive and can cause transient side effects like nausea or chest pressure if pushed too fast. Unless you have a medical reason, start with lifestyle and precursors, then reassess your outcomes before considering an infusion.
Are there side effects or interactions I should know?
NR and NMN are generally well tolerated; occasional mild nausea, headaches, or stomach upset can happen. Niacin (flush-form) can increase uric acid and cause intense flushing—avoid if you have gout. Men with active cancer or on chemotherapy should check with their physician before using NAD+ precursors since rapidly dividing cells rely on NAD+ too.
